Coplanar waveguide fed taper arc slot antenna for microwave imaging and ultra wide band applications
✍ Scribed by I. Hossain; S. Noghanian; L. Shafai; S. Pistorius

Abstract
Design features of a reduced size coplanar waveguide (CPW) fed ultra wide band (UWB) taper arc wide slot antenna with impedance Band Width (BW) of 9.69 GHz have been illustrated. The antenna depicts satisfactory performance both on free space and when immersed in three different coupling materials for application in the experimental MI set up. © 2009 Wiley Periodicals, Inc.
